Compute the rate of heat transfer through the wall


Solve the below problem:

Q: As shown in Fig. the 6-in-thick exterior wall of a building has an average thermal conductivity of 0.32Btu/h · ft · oR. At steady state, the temperature of the wall decreases linearly from T1 = 70oF on the inner surface to T2 on the outer surface. The outside ambient air temperature it T0 = 25oF and the convective heat transfer coefficient is 5.1Btu/h ·ft2 ·oR. Determine

(a) The temperature T2, in oF, and

(b) The rate of heat transfer through the wall, in Btu/h per ft2 of surface area.
